Some lifestyle changes can help improve symptoms of arthritis:
– Heat and cold therapy: You can place ice packs or heating pads directly to the affected areas to alleviate pain.
– Weight loss: Losing extra weight may reduce stress on certain joints, thus improving the symptoms, preventing future injury, and increasing mobility.
– Exercises: Working out regularly may help improve the flexibility and mobility of joints.
– Assistive devices, such as walkers, shoe inserts, or canes, may make it easier for people with arthritis to perform their daily tasks and protect their joints. [10]
